Research and Planning

Define Your Style

  • Traditional: Classic and timeless photography with a focus on posed shots.
  • Photojournalistic: Candid and spontaneous shots that capture the emotions and moments of the day.
  • Fine Art: Creative and artistic shots with a focus on lighting, composition, and styling.
  • Vintage: Soft, romantic, and nostalgic photos that give a timeless feel.

Set a Budget

  • Wedding photography can range from a few hundred to several thousand dollars.
  • Consider what is important to you and allocate a reasonable budget for photography.
  • Remember that your wedding photos will be a lasting investment in preserving your memories.

Start Early

  • Good wedding photographers get booked quickly, so start your search early.
  • Begin your search at least 6-12 months before your wedding date.
  • Schedule consultations with potential photographers to discuss your vision and needs.

Choosing the Right Photographer

Portfolio Review

  • Review the photographer's portfolio to get a sense of their style and quality of work.
  • Look for consistency in their work and make sure their style aligns with your vision.
  • Pay attention to the lighting, composition, and overall feel of the photos.

Ask for Recommendations

  • Seek recommendations from friends, family, or wedding planners who have worked with photographers in Rhode Island.
  • Read online reviews and testimonials to get a sense of the photographer's reputation and client satisfaction.
  • Ask for references and contact past clients to hear about their experience working with the photographer.

Meet in Person

  • Schedule in-person meetings with potential photographers to get to know them and see if you have a connection.
  • Discuss your wedding vision, timeline, and any specific shots you want captured.
  • Ask about their experience, equipment, backup plans, and any additional services they offer.

Finalizing the Decision

Contract and Details

  • Once you have chosen a photographer, make sure to review and sign a contract detailing the terms of the agreement.
  • Make sure the contract includes the wedding date, hours of coverage, number of photographers, deliverables, and payment schedule.
  • Clarify any questions you have and make sure both parties are on the same page before signing.

Engagement Session

  • Consider scheduling an engagement session with your photographer to get comfortable in front of the camera.
  • Use this opportunity to get to know your photographer better and to see how they work.
  • Engagement sessions also provide you with beautiful photos that you can use for save-the-date cards or wedding announcements.

Communication and Collaboration

  • Keep open communication with your photographer leading up to the wedding day.
  • Share any changes in plans, shot lists, or special requests with your photographer in advance.
  • Collaborate with your photographer to create a timeline that allows for capturing all the important moments of your wedding day.
